Here We Are Again
I had a good session yesterday. Surfed a left-hander, one of my old regular spots, to practice for today's event. It was fun. I was so-o satisfied with my surfing.
My backhand was rusty, yes, but I was executing pretty well, especially on the bigger set-waves. I did tend to struggle on the smaller ones, though. But on those outside ones, my backside attack came alive and I felt like I had never left my once-favorite break. The rights I took provided the platform for some good snaps, as well.
Overall, I'm quite happy with how things went. I hope I can execute like that today. I saw photos on the Web of yesterday, and it looks like it was going off at Kewalo's--both right and lefts. This has the potential to be one of our better events of the season in terms of wave quality. We'll see...

Drowning At DH
Okay, I found a small entry in the Advertiser's Police Beat section:
Man pulled from ocean diesA 41-year-old man died after he was found unconscious in waters off Diamond Head Beach yesterday afternoon. Police said surfers found the man floating face-down at about 4:15 p.m. The surfers brought the man to shore and an ambulance took him to Straub Clinic and Hospital, where he was pronounced dead. His name was not released last night. An autopsy will be conducted.
